Peach Jelly Recipe

Preserve those juicy, fresh peaches to enjoy all year long with this fresh peach jelly recipe

Ingredients

Servings

For the peach juice:

  • 6 6 cups peaches, peeled pitted, and finely chopped (about 6 pounds)
  • 1 1/2 1 1/2 cups water

For the peach jelly:

  • 3 1/2 3 1/2 cups peach juice
  • 1/4 1/4 cup lemon juice
  • 7 1/2 7 1/2 cups sugar
  • 6 6 ounces liquid pectin

Instructions

For the peach juice:

  1. Combine peaches and water in a large (about 8-quart) stainless-steel saucepot. Bring to a boil. Reduce to medium-low heat and simmer for about five minutes. Remove from heat and skim off any foam with a stainless-steel spoon. Cover and allow to stand for about 20 minutes.
  2. Strain the juice through a fine mesh sieve over a large bowl. Discard any pulp. Line the sieve with two layers of cheesecloth and strain the juice two times. Refrigerate if not using immediately.

For the jelly:

  1. Measure peach juice. You may add up to 1/2 cup of water to the peach juice to make it equal exactly the 3 1/2 cups needed.
  2. Combine peach juice, pectin and lemon juice in a large saucepot. Bring to a boil, stirring gently. Add sugar, stirring until dissolved. Return to a rolling boil. Boil hard for 1 minute, stirring constantly. Remove from heat. Skim foam if necessary with a stainless-steel spoon.
  3. Ladle hot preserves into hot jars, leaving 1/4-inch headspace. Adjust two-piece caps. Process 10 minutes in a boiling-water canner.

Notes

  • Source: Ball Blue Book
  • Makes 8 half pints of jelly.
